The Bed Date (1898)
Henri de Toulouse-Lautrec, a master of Post-Impressionism, captures the intimacy and vulnerability of the human moment in his 1898 work "Le Lit." The painting depicts a couple lying in bed in an embrace that seems both tender and melancholy. The soft, flowing lines and muted color palette create an atmosphere of calm and contemplation. Toulouse-Lautrec, known for his depictions of Parisian nightlife, shows a different, more introspective side to his art here. His ability to depict emotions with such subtlety and depth makes this work a remarkable example of his artistry.
